Distributor Vacuum Vent Valve: Description

Some engines require a Distributor Vacuum Vent Valve. The functions of this valve are to prevent fuel migration to the distributor vacuum advance diaphragm and to act as a spark advance delay valve. The valve helps control exhaust emissions by delaying vacuum advance during light acceleration and by "dumping" vacuum to eliminate vacuum advance during heavy acceleration, deceleration and idle.
